Telangana Extends Ration Card e-KYC Deadline Until August 31

The Telangana Government has extended the deadline for ration card e-KYC completion by another month, giving beneficiaries more time to update their details. The verification process, which was originally scheduled to end on July 31, can now be completed until August 31.

Announcing the extension, CRO Rajireddy said the decision was taken to ensure that eligible beneficiaries are not inconvenienced due to the heavy rains across the state and the ongoing Special Intensive Revisions (SIR) process.

Officials urged all ration card holders who are yet to complete their e-KYC to make use of the extended deadline. Completing the verification is essential for the uninterrupted receipt of benefits provided under the Public Distribution System (PDS) and other government welfare schemes.

The e-KYC process is simple and can be completed by visiting the nearest Fair Price Shop (ration shop). Beneficiaries are required to authenticate their identity using biometric fingerprint verification on the designated device available at the outlet.

Meanwhile, the Civil Supplies Department has announced that beneficiaries will receive three months' worth of free ration in a single distribution between August 1 and August 31. The department advised all eligible families to complete their e-KYC before the revised deadline to avoid any disruption in receiving their entitled food grains and other welfare benefits.

Officials reiterated that the extension is intended to provide adequate time for beneficiaries, particularly those affected by adverse weather conditions, to complete the mandatory verification process without difficulty. They also appealed to all eligible ration card holders to finish the formalities well before August 31 to ensure seamless access to government support programs.
